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up cornmeal
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up buttermilk
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ter (melted)
  • 1 cup sweet corn kernels
  • 1/2 cup shredded cheddar cheese

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and grease a mini muffin tin.
  2. In a mixing bowl, whisk together cornmeal, fl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t.
  3. In another bowl, mix buttermilk, eggs, and melted butter until smooth.
  4. Combine the wet mixture with dry ingredients gently until just mixed.
  5. Fold in sweet corn kernels and shredded cheddar cheese.
  6. Spoon batter into the mini muffin tin, filling each cup about two-thirds full.
  7. Bake for 12-15 minutes or until golden brown and a toothpick comes out clean.
  8. Prepare honey butter by mixing softened butter with honey until creamy.
  9. Allow poppers to cool slightly before drizzling generously with honey butter.
